**Ticket: Fontsmith vendor sync failing — expired credentials**

The nightly job that vendors third-party fonts from the Glyphbarn mirror into the Lintquill build tree has been failing since Tuesday. Root cause: the service credential used by the fetch step expired and the renewal cron on build-runner-4 never fired. Font updates are now three releases behind, which blocks the Lintquill 2.9 branding work. Rotation has been completed on the Glyphbarn side. Use the new key below until the cron fix lands.

app token of fajop-fahif = qvz4-AnML

**Ticket STW-2214 — Duplicate fan-out in StormRelay alert pipeline**

During review of the warning broadcast path, we observed that county-level alerts are re-enqueued when the dedup cache expires mid-batch. Affected subscribers received up to three identical severe-weather pushes. No payload tampering was found, but the retry path skips signature revalidation. Reproduction requires the staging feed; the relevant trace token appears below.

build token for kageg-haduf: htk3_bc7

Hi release channel,

Welcome aboard, and a quick note on process for the Murmura audio-guide app used at the Halloway Gallery. Before promoting any candidate, please confirm the changelog, run the guided-tour smoke test on both handset models, and attach the signed manifest. Never promote an unverified artifact. Today's candidate passed all checks; its build token is below.

build token for tawif-bahip: htk31_68bba16e1afabfef4ecc69408c06f16

**Action item (Glimmerbox leak postmortem):** Turns out our EXIF scrubber skipped files over the inline-processing cap, so a batch of photos went out with GPS tags intact. Oops. Fix adds a hard gate: nothing reaches the CDN until the Rinsewell scrubber confirms clean metadata, regardless of size. Reviewer, focus on the fallback path — that's where we got burned. New thresholds below.

tuning table, yahap-hahip:
BUDGETS = {
    "praiel": 88,
    "quenox": 61,
    "nordor": 332,
    "gorix": 835,
    "ruswyn": 186,
}